Bremen: Third best city in Germany for abortions!

The issue of abortion is currently of great importance in Bremen. As buten un binnen reports, Bremen is very well positioned in this regard in a nationwide comparison. With the third-best supply density for abortions, the city is an important point of contact for women from all over Germany. In fact, around 40 percent of the women who have abortions here come from other federal states, especially Lower Saxony.

But what is causing this high demand in Bremen? The answer lies in the easy accessibility of the relevant offers. Women who find themselves in a stressful situation not only find the medical care they need in Bremen, but also the support they need. In 2024, a total of 2,350 abortions were registered here - a number that shows that the offer is well received.

Easy access routes and future plans

Health Senator Claudia Bernhard emphasizes the importance of easy access to services. According to t-online, it is essential that all women in the state of Bremen have access to solid information and medical help. In order to further improve this access, Bernhard plans to optimize data collection and continually expand the abortion services available.
